Kris’ annulment case a thorn on her blooming friendship with Mayor Binay

Posted on November 4, 2010

PNS — HINDI masagot ni Kris Aquino kung may namamagitan nang something between Liz Uy and her brother President Noynoy Aquino dahil aniya, malalaki na ang mga ito at wala namang masama sakali mang nagkaka-gustuhan ang dalawa.

Kinumpirma rin niyang split na sina P-Noy at Councilor Shalani Soledad pero hindi na niya sinabi pa kung ano ang dahilan.

One thing, magaganda ang sinabi ni Kris about Liz at inamin niyang buong pamilya niya ay “like” ang magandang stylist.

“Okay, about Liz, among all the naging girlfriends of Noy and among everybody he has dated, si Liz was our family friend before Noy showed interest or before sila na-link sa isa’t isa.

“Because she first styled me when Bimby was four months old for Pantene. So, ganu’n na namin siya katagal (kakilala) and ito lang ang masasabi ko, sa naging public na relationship and breakup nila ni John Lloyd Cruz, she kept her class. Hindi nagsalita, ‘yung parang wala tayong narinig na bitterness and all. So, kahanga-hanga ’yun.

“Pangalawa, she styles me for almost all my endorsements and my shoots, and she volunteered all her services for the campaign, ‘di ba? And until now, siya ‘yung ano. And sa lahat ng nakita ko, gustung-gusto ko na her family is so solid. Her parents have been happily married for 30 plus years, they go to church together.

“So, sa lahat ng nakita namin talaga kasi kay Liz, and nakita namin siya not in the light of somebody not being linked to Noy but as herself as a person, we all really like her and she’s one of my closest friends. Kaya ang hirap mag-comment kasi sasabihin na naman ng mga tao na malungkot siya kaya sila nagkaano, so, panget, ’di ba?”

“And the thing is, my brother is eligible, legit na eligible. So, kung magkagustuhan man sila, it’s none of our business for as long as nagagampanan niya ang pagiging Pangulo ng Pilipinas,” mahabang pahayag ng actress-TV host.

Sa kanyang sariling lovelife naman, tinanong namin kung kumusta na sila ni Mayor Binay at aniya, magkaibigan pa rin naman sila and bago pa man ang kung ano’ng pwedeng mangyari, kailangan daw muna niyang ma-annul.

Hanggang kailan niya ba ine-expect na matapos ang annulment case?

“Actually, it shouldn’t really take so long because we’ll have our hearing tapos, both of us should go to the psychologist for the test. Tapos, another hearing na ako ang witness, one hearing na siya ang witness, tapos may desisyon na. More or less, six months or eight months, magdasal na lang tayo. Sana. Sana by summer, tapos na siya talaga. Kasi, hindi na naman nila kino-contest.”
